云计算环境 如何衡量服务器效率

从基础架构层面来看,一个有效率的云计算环境,必然也要一个有效率的服务器。而服务器的效率目前主要体现在两方面,一方面是服务器自身的工作效率,也就是利用率和执行效率。

服务器利用率是关键

提升服务器的利用率,一般来说是工作效率的主要体现。原因很简单:如果一台服务器,性能再好,其利用率低下,那么这台服务器的工作效率也就很低。从成本上看,我们也希望服务器工作在满负荷状态,而不是总在空闲状态。

那么如何提升服务器的利用率呢?我们需要先分析一下服务器利用率低的形成原因。首先是没有那么多的工作负载——这就牵扯到了有效投资和对服务器的了解。接着,要是工作负载过高呢,也会造成计算上的I/O拥堵,形成低利用率。以上两个问题其实是个任务调度和负载均衡的问题。而另一方面,利用率还和服务器的配置瓶颈有关。

在早先的一些机器里,虽然服务器计算性能很强大,核心数也很多。但是利用率总上不去,原因在于内存过小,形成了系统瓶颈——如今在英特尔至强E5、AMD推土机架构以及Power7为代表的小型机面前,内存容量已经不是问题。而新的瓶颈则更加层出不穷——主频敏感的应用并不适合在多核环境中,而是需要类似Power7这样高主频的服务器来提升利用率。反过来,一些对线程敏感的应用,则需要AMD推土机架构这样的多核心处理。在HPC等层面,英特尔CPU架构有更好的表现。

可以看出,了解自身的应用类型并且合理的配置服务器是解决系统瓶颈,提高服务器利用率的重要影响因素。

那么负载均衡方面呢?先说说传统的做法,传统上负载均衡是通过对服务器的实时监测,用人工或者负载均衡算法平摊工作负载,这样做的好处是实现较为简单,缺点是费时费力,总是要调整。也有厂商推出了自学习和有众多策略的负载均衡软件,甚至有硬件产品来完成作业调度。但这毕竟是一种治标不治本的方法。

于是虚拟化这种大一统的手段就成了大家普遍推广应用的手段,并且上升成为云计算的基石。原理很简单,就是池化资源——用虚拟化的手法将服务器集群的计算能力、存储能力、网络带宽虚拟成一个个资源池,在其中动态的划拨计算资源,这样就没有了单纯服务器的区隔,也就绕过了负载均衡的难题。

然而让我们把话题重新聚焦的服务器层面——提升利用率和虚拟化的直接关联在哪里?就在于原先一些空余的计算资源可以虚拟出来分配给其他的应用任务,并且这是和目前已有的应用彼此区隔的。

这句话很拗口,你可以想成是把你自己劈成两半,一个干重体力活,剩下的那一点力气干点轻松的活,总的目标是把你的力气占用满——这就是提高利用率。

综上所述,我们得出两个结论:首先我们需要根据应用类型选择合适的服务器,这样就能最大化的提升利用率;接着在这基础上如果采用了虚拟化解决方案,则能更大限度的榨取服务器资源,更大规模的提升利用率。也为云计算打好了基础。

能效有多方面考量

如果说利用率高的服务器效率很高,那么能耗就是另一个因素。现在的用户都非常客观,对于服务器的考量不止是性能、利用率。除了一次采购成本以外,能效也是重点考察方向,因此IT经费的很大支出在后来就会是维护和电费等。

那么什么样的服务器能效高呢?你必须知道,服务器中耗电量最大的是处理器,因此选择新架构,新工艺制程的CPU平台,就几乎选择了最具能效的服务器。这是一个简单的原理:新工艺使得CPU提升了性能,并且节约了功耗,而一些新的CPU特性,如英特尔的Power Gate,Turboboost睿频等等技术则更好的在功耗以及CPU性能方面做了平衡。

除此以外,很多服务器在设计中都考虑了能效。例如戴尔最新的12g系列服务器,惠普的Gen8系列产品都采用了80plus白金级别标准的电源,其电源转化效率达到了90%以上,相比过去节约了很多电力损失。而低电压内存和智能控制的风扇则进一步节约了服务器的耗电。

在管理上也是如此,戴尔在12g服务器中采用了全新的iDRAC7管理套件,可以非常直观的监测和观察服务器能耗,并且结合英特尔Nodemanager管理技术做服务器的功耗控制。惠普则在Gen8系列服务器中采用了全新的lifecycle生命周期管理工具,甚至能通过ipad对服务器进行功耗的监测和控制。

所以,让云计算更具效率的服务器,实际上已经在很多方面和云计算所倡导的理念相一致。例如节能,高利用率,细腻的管控,动态的任务负载分配等等。而选择高效的服务器,则可以反过来助推云计算环境更加的高效,真正意义上相辅相成。

(责任编辑:蒙遗善)

时间: 2024-12-23 18:05:54

云计算环境 如何衡量服务器效率的相关文章

戴尔推出面向大型云计算环境PowerEdge C服务器

戴尔继续丰富着他们的云计算产品,在近日推出了基于最新至强5600架构的一体化云解决方案.与此同时,戴尔还继续着推广更广泛全面的解决方案.而不是简单的产品这样一种趋势. 从新产品中我们可以看到戴尔将新的重点放在了服务和解决方案上,而不是作为一家硬件提供商让IBM从利润更高的服务业务中获益.戴尔在去年收购了Perot Systems,接下来又在今年年初收购了第二家服务公司KACE,大大加强了他们的服务能力. 戴尔强调了两项向云中迁移的策略:针对绿色部署的革新策略以及使用现有系统的进化策略.戴尔针对新

互联网和云计算主导2011年服务器市场

对具备资源整合能力,也就是云计算实施能力的合作伙伴的资源争夺,也将会是未来服务器产业链中最主要的竞争点 尽管2011年仍未结束,但根据供应商在过去两个多季度的销售业绩和对短期内市场状况的预判情况来看,整个服务器行业中,全年两个最大的市场增长点,分别来自互联网和政府的云计算采购项目. "在第三方报告中,2011年国内服务器市场呈现出了接近30%的增长局面,在以往,没有哪一年会超过今年这么大的增长."英特尔服务器平台产品经理张振宇表示,"而这样的增长是在十二五规划的第一年,大型的

联合云:云计算环境的统一框架

不管从哪方面来看,联合云(federated cloud)的概念都很出人意料.因为能够管理多个复杂的遗留环境,同时又能够整合基础架构,云计算飞快地发展了起来.可是随着各企业推进各自云计算项目的脚步越来越快,有一大部分CIO目前开始全力应付杂乱无序的云计算环境,似乎云计算环境并不是那么在控制中. Metis Strategy公司的总裁Peter High表示:"我们能够看到,有一大部分业务部门的人自作聪明地进行私有云的投资兴建,而没有和CIO齐心协力,制定一个统一的计划,来对云计算进行最有效的利用

云计算环境下的Windows7

微软雅黑,sans-serif; font-size:10.5pt">如果企业急于升级到Windows 7,那么兼容性会是顺利部署系统中至关重要的问题.但是,操作系统的测试需要额外的硬件和IT人员的参与,因此这回是一个耗时又耗力的事情. 然而,由于处于Windows的升级周期,通过部署新系统,IT人员因此有了新的选择,也能够节省一部分的时间和金钱. 就目前来说,使用虚拟化软件来测试Windows 7能够加快进程,并节省成本.许多IT集团为此使用了内部测试和开发实验室,并利用虚拟服务器和VM

风马牛能相及 云计算环境中测试Windows7

本文讲的是风马牛能相及 云计算环境中测试Windows7,[IT168 资讯]Windows 7和云计算,看起来风马牛不相及.但随着Windows 7的上市及越来越多的企业部署或者加入云计算的环境,两者的"交集"也会越来越多. 假如企业急于升级到Windows 7,测试应用程序的兼容性是顺利部署系统中至关重要的环节.但众所周知,操作系统的测试需要额外的硬件和IT人员的参与,因此是一个耗费时间和资源的事情. 但是,由于处于Windows的升级周期,IT人员便有了新的选择,也使得他们可以通

SPEC2016亚洲峰会召开在即,中国市场服务器效率首度解密

ZD至顶网服务器频道 09月30日 新闻消息(文/邹大斌): 10月27日至28日, SPEC 2016亚洲峰会(SPEC 2016 Asia Summit)将于北京召开.SPEC 2016亚洲峰会由SPEC(Standard Performance Evaluation Corporation,标准性能评估组织)主办,大会以"发现真实的计算效率"为主题,届时,来自全球的企业级IT专家和学者将共同探讨计算性能.效率的评估模型与规范.测试方法的制定及实际应用:分享中国服务器效率的真实状况

云计算环境搭建综合全面的自动化框架

所以无论您是环境部署工程师还是自动化脚本开发人员,如果您想开发一套自动化环境部署的解决方案,阅读本文将会有助于您的工作.作者所在的项目是 IBM 基于企业级的 一款庞大而 复杂的云计算战略产品,通过为用户提供可视化的网络平台接口,充分和快捷地帮助客户部署高灵活度的云方案.在项目开发及上线过程中,平均每四个小时会发布一个 新的安装版本,从软件测试到生产发布需要超过四个环境的支持,尤其在 Demo(演示)环境每天需要部署一次,每个环境会涉及冗余 镜像服务.分布式架构.加密的 VPN 终端访问.而部署

虚拟化化繁为简充分满足未来物联网和云计算环境需求

网络的需求催生了NFV( Network Function Virtualization,网络功能虚拟化),在近些日子来,这个概念正在不断推动通信业务的发展,大量的电信运营商已经采用,或者正在试图采用 NFV方案,去构筑安全高效的网络.在市面上众多的解决方案供应商中,风河绝对是独特的一个,这个英特尔的全资子公司,在电信领域耕耘多年,其实时操作系统(RTOS)一直在业内保持着"事实标准"的地位,那么,在NFV的大潮下,风河的解决方案又能如何帮助电信运营商呢? 水到渠成的NFV 实际上,电

云计算环境下的安全风险分析

1 什么是云计算安全? 在互联网快速发展的今天,网络的安全是不可回避的问题,尤其是各种安全威胁对业务系统的潜在危害逐渐放大的今天,任何IT系统的建设都很难忽视安全问题的存在.而各种"私有云"或是"公有云"的数据中心建设,安全.高效的业务交付也是其成功的基础和必备的要求.每一刻建设的环节,包括物理环境的搭建过程.云计算业务系统的构建.服务器存储资源池的部署,以及系统的运营操作等,都是安全风险的潜在制造者和影响系统安全交付的因素.来自Forrester Consulti